Bicester Village celebrates new British design talent

British Fashion Council

Luxury shopping destination, Bicester Village and the British Fashion Council have joined forces in a unique collaborative venture to launch the first ever ‘Pop-Up’ store designed specifically to celebrate new British design talent.

The ‘Young British Designer’ Pop-Up store, located in a prime position at Bicester Village will run from 29th March - 7th May 2010 and for six weeks only will exclusively showcase ready-to-wear and accessories collections from some of the most talented designers to have graced London’s catwalks this season, with price reductions of up to 60%.

Designers who have confirmed their involvement in the Bicester Village ‘Young British Designer’ Pop-Up store include House of Holland, Richard Nicoll, Markus Lupfer, Emma Cook, Osman, Mary Katrantzou, Louise Gray, Sykes, Felder Felder, Hannah Marshall, Charlotte Olympia, Maria Francesca Pepe and shoe designer of the moment Nicholas Kirkwood.

The exciting, boutique-style concept store has been created to support those Young British Designers recognised by Bicester Village and the British Fashion Council as the future of British Fashion - the home-grown, new generation of talent whose avant-garde styles are integral in pushing the industry to the next level. As a truly unique shopping experience, the store will also offer an unprecedented opportunity to purchase ‘must have’ pieces by a collective of young designers who’s sought-after designs have never been brought together in a single space and will attract shrewd fashionistas eager to get their hands on more affordable investment purchases, not to mention key pieces over which they’ve been coveting all season.

“Bicester Village is delighted to be working with the British Fashion Council on such an exciting initiative in support of Young British Designers. We are committed to providing a retail opportunity for young designers to showcase and sell their collections to the wider public. We hope to grow the offering season by season with emerging designers joining the scheme to ensure Bicester Village continues to deliver the ultimate shopping experience.” Desirée Bollier, Chief Executive Bicester Village/Value Retail

“The British Fashion Council is pleased to announce the forthcoming collaboration with Bicester Village on the ‘Young British Designer’ Pop-Up store. As an organisation it has always been top of agenda that we offer young designers support and commercial direction in order to grow their businesses. We feel that this scheme is a very exciting opportunity for the designers involved.” said Harold Tillman, Chairman of the British Fashion Council.

With 2010 also being the 15th anniversary of Bicester Village, the ‘Young British Designer’ Pop-Up Store in association with the British Fashion Council will deliver a perfect lead in to a year which is set to see young British designers flourish and is one of the key planned projects celebrating Timeless British Fashion at Bicester Village.
